Picking an eye doctor is a decision that should not be ignored. After all, the eye doctor you select will be responsible for your vision and total eye health. With many options out there, it can be challenging to choose the best one for you. Here are 10 helpful tips to guide you in choosing an eye doctor:

1. Ensure they have credentials. When choosing an eye doctor, ensure they have the needed credentials and certifications to practice optometry or ophthalmology in your state. You can examine their credentials online or with the Bbb to ensure they're effectively certified.

2. Check for evaluations online. Before making a last choice on an eye doctor, look for evaluations and scores online. This can give you a much better understanding of how previous patients felt about the medical professional's services, in addition to get an concept of the level of care they offer.

3. Ask friends or household for referrals. If you understand somebody who has utilized an eye doctor in your area, inquire for their opinion. They might have the ability to refer you to a great eye doctor based upon their own positive experience with them.

4. Try to find flexibility in scheduling consultations. Eye examinations require particular timing in order to ensure precision and effectiveness, so it is necessary that your physician offers versatile appointment times that suit your schedule.

5. See if they offer thorough vision coverage. Not all optometrist provide comprehensive vision protection, so make sure to examine if your potential medical professional does. Comprehensive vision coverage need to include: thorough eye examinations, contact lens fitting, glaucoma screening, macular degeneration screenings and more.

6. Inspect the evaluations. Looking at online rankings and reviews can offer you an idea of how pleased other patients have actually been with a provided medical professional's services, in addition to get an concept of the level of care they offer.

7. Guarantee they use existing technology. Eye tests today are more advanced than ever before, thanks to current breakthroughs in innovation. Make sure your potential doctor is updated on the latest advances and utilizes existing tech during their eye tests.

8. Ensure they use a variety of services. In addition to detailed eye exams, your physician should likewise be readily available for contact lens fittings, glaucoma testing and macular degeneration screenings. A reliable doctor needs to also be experienced in identifying and treating a large range of ocular illness such as cataracts and diabetic retinopathy.

9. Ask about the medical professional's referral network. A good eye doctor must have an extensive referral network, consisting of specialists like eye doctors, ophthalmologists, neurologists and others who might be needed if you develop severe or complex eye conditions. Finding out more about whom your potential physician deals with can provide you peace of mind if you ever need specific care.

10. Make sure you feel comfy with the physician. A great eye doctor need to make you feel relaxed and looked after, and take the time to address all your questions. If you have doubts or don't feel at ease throughout a check out, it may be best to look for another company who can provide you better service.
